hibernate by
很多同学在进行编程学习时缺乏系统学习的资料。本页面基于hibernate by内容,从基础理论到综合实战,通过实用的知识类文章,标准的编程教程,丰富的视频课程,为您在hibernate by相关知识领域提供全面立体的资料补充。同时还包含 h6、hack、hadoop 的知识内容,欢迎查阅!
hibernate by相关知识
-
hibernate小记( mark )1.hibernate介绍 Hibernate是一个开放源代码的对象关系映射框架,它对JDBC进行了非常轻量级的对象封装,它将POJO与数据库表建立映射关系,是一个全自动的orm框架,hibernate可以自动生成SQL语句,自动执行,使得Java程序员可以随心所欲的使用对象编程思维来操纵数据库 省略mysql-connect包导入以及hibernate 包导入 2.用户类创建 创建一个类User,各种get set方法 package shiyanlou.test.hibernate.entity; /** * Created by junfeng on 17/3/5. */ public class User { p
-
Hibernate创建映射文件时not found while looking for property错误最近在研究Hibernate。过程当中碰到了很多问题啊!其中一个就是not found while looking for property错误 Caused by: org.hibernate.MappingException: class main.java.POJO.User not found while looking for property: id 配置文件如下: <?xml version="1.0"?> <!DOCTYPE hibernate-mapping PUBLIC "-//Hibernate/Hibernate Mapping DTD 3.0//EN" "http://www.hibernate.org/dtd/hibernate-mapping-3.0.dtd"> <hibernate-mapping> <class name="entity/Empl
-
Hibernate框架技术视频课程一、查询操作1. Hibernate支持多种查询方式2.分类主键查询、HQL查询、Criteria查询、原生SQL查询、命名查询、JDBC操作导航查询(根据关联关系自动查询)二、主键查询1. get方法Session的get()2. load方法Session的load()三、HQL查询1. 简介1.1 概念HQL:Hibernate Query Language,Hibernate查询语言是一种面向对象的查询语句,其中没有表和列的概念,只有类、对象和属性的概念1.2 优点不需要编写复杂的SQL语句,而是针对实体类和属性进行查询查询结果是直接返回的List对象集合,不需要再次封装独立于数据库,根据dialect自动生成对应数据库的SQL语句2. 基本用法2.1 语法[select/update/delete 属性名]from 类名[where][group by][having][order by]类似于sql,对应关系SQLHQL表名类名列名属性名select id,name,pwd,age f
-
HibernateORM概念O:Object 对象R:Relation 关系 (关系型数据库)外键就是关系M:Mapping 映射关系型数据库,对应的有对象型数据库,比较少用。现在主流的是关系型数据库。MYSQL, Oracle...等都是关系型数据库。ORM解决什么问题?存储:能把对象的数据直接保存到数据库获取:能直接从数据库拿到一个对象要做到上面2点,必须要有映射。图片.pngHibernate和ORM的关系是什么?Hibernate实现了 ORM。ORM相当于是一种思想。比较好的hibernate博文:http://blog.csdn.net/jiuqiyuliang/article/details/39078749图片.png1.Hibernate 案例搭建一个Hibernate环境,开发步骤:1)下载源码:版本:hibernate-distribution-3.6.0.Final2)引入jar文件hibernate3.jar核心 + required 必须引入的(6个)+ jpa + 数据库
hibernate by相关课程
hibernate by相关教程
- 3. Group By Group By 会根据 By 后面的数据字段来分组,并且根据给定的聚合函数来分组进行聚合操作。使用语法如下:SELECT [agg] FROM [table_name] GROUP BY [col];其中agg表示聚合函数,table_name表示数据表名称,col表示字段名称。
- GROUP BY分组 本小节介绍如何对查询结果使用 GROUP BY 分组,GROUP BY 分组是对指定一个或多个字段分组,使用分组可以较好地对数据结果分析和处理。
- Hibernate 简介 图片来自 Hibernate 官网
- 1.3 by 关键字 by 关键字实际上就是一个属性代理运算符重载的符号,任何一个具备属性代理规则的类,都可以使用by 关键字对属性进行代理。
- 2. Hibernate 是什么 简而言之:Hibernate 是一个 Java Jdbc 框架,用来简化 Java Jdbc 操作;Hibernate 也是一个ORM 框架,可以自动完成关系数据库中关系型数据到 Java 对象型数据的映射;当然,还可以说是一个持久化框架。以上说法其实是对完成同一件事情不同角度的诠释。Hibernate 的出现就是想让开发者的编码工作变得简单,这个简单指不需要在非核心逻辑编写上花费太多时间。
- 3. Hibernate 的发展历史 喝水不忘挖井人,先了解下 Hibernate 的发展历程。故事的大致情节就是澳大利亚墨尔本一位名为 Gavin King 的 27 岁的程序员嫌弃原有的 Jdbc 编码工作方式太过无聊、无脑。于是就买了一本 SQL 编程的书籍在不长的时间内写了这么一个叫 Hibernate 的框架。Hibernate 一出江湖,便一鸣惊人如此而已;Hibernate 承载了一个程序员的励志故事。Hibernate 由最初的 1.0 版本演变到了现在 6.x 版本(官网最新显示),功能越来越强大,体积当然也越来越强大。至于你爱不爱它,还是要看项目的需要。故事讲完,继续!
hibernate by相关搜索
-
h1
h6
hack
hadoop
halt
hana
handler
hanging
hash
hashtable
haskell
hatch
hbase
hbuilder
hdfs
head
header
header php
headers
headerstyle